LF353 Op-Amp IC
Features :
- 
- 
- Internally Trimmed Offset Voltage: 10 mV
 - Low Input Bias Current: 50pA
 - Low Input Noise Voltage: 25 nV/√Hz
 - Low Input Noise Current: 0.01 pA/√Hz
 - Wide Gain Bandwidth: 4 MHz
 - High Slew Rate: 13 V/μs
 - Low Supply Current: 3.6 mA
 - High Input Impedance: 1012Ω
 - Low Total Harmonic Distortion: ≤0.02%
 - Low 1/f Noise Corner: 50 Hz
 - Fast Settling Time to 0.01%: 2 μs
